2. Key Decisions¶
-
§14.1 as subsection, not standalone §15. TS §6 Technical Guidance offered three placement options (after §14, as §14.1, or new subsection). Chose
### 14.1to keep it structurally adjacent to §14 (the anti-patterns prohibition on GMA terminology in templates) and discoverable via section scan without breaking the §15 Role Lock section number. -
Overflow protection with inline example (Extract). AC-2 specified the pruning rule for >30 combinations but not how to communicate it. Added a concrete inline example ("if C1 = (A, A, A), then only keep rows where at least one column is not A") to anchor the instruction to a researcher who has never seen this before. Justified by S6 (heuristics over mandates) — example produces understanding, rule alone produces compliance.
-
Thread as introductory paragraph, not inline OODA text (base.md). Placed the dimensional analysis thread at the START of Step 5, before the OODA heading, not inside the OODA block. This keeps the OODA algorithm self-contained and prevents the thread from being read as a loop instruction. Reduces cognitive mixing.
-
Graceful degradation rendered consistently across all three files. TS AC-4 specifies graceful degradation only in the workflow thread. Extended it with matching language in all three templates as italic notes so the instruction is visible to researchers reading stage templates directly without consulting the workflow. No AC contradiction — templates may extend workflow guidance; they must not contradict it.
